WesBanco, Inc., with its headquarters in Wheeling, West Virginia, has a history dating back to 1870. Over the years, it has evolved into a multi-state bank holding company, offering a comprehensive array of financial services. These include retail banking, corporate banking, personal and corporate trust services, brokerage services, and private client services. WesBanco operates primarily in the Midwest and Mid-Atlantic regions, serving communities across states such as West Virginia, Ohio, Pennsylvania, Kentucky, Maryland, and Indiana.

Focusing on WesBanco's financial performance in its latest reporting period, several key highlights emerge from the 2023 financial year:
- Net income available to common shareholders amounted to $141.8 million, or $2.47 per diluted share.
- Total revenue reached $669.9 million.
- The company's return on average assets was reported at 0.84%, and return on average tangible common equity was 9.9%.
- Net interest income was $502.2 million and non-interest income was $167.7 million.
- WesBanco's asset quality remained strong, with non-performing loans representing only 0.27% of total loans.
These metrics reflect WesBanco's financial health and operational efficiency, underlining its capacity to generate revenue and manage assets effectively. Note that these figures are based on the 2023 fiscal year.

WesBanco, Inc. (WSBC) Mission Statement
WesBanco's mission statement reflects its dedication to building strong relationships and providing financial solutions to the communities it serves. The mission statement underscores the company's commitment to various stakeholders, including customers, employees, shareholders, and the community.
Understanding the core components of WesBanco's mission statement provides insight into the company's values and strategic objectives. Let's explore these components in detail:
- Customer Focus: WesBanco emphasizes building lasting relationships with its customers by understanding their unique needs and providing tailored financial solutions.
- Employee Development: The company is dedicated to fostering a supportive and inclusive work environment where employees can grow professionally and contribute to the company's success.
- Shareholder Value: WesBanco aims to deliver consistent and sustainable returns to its shareholders through responsible financial management and strategic growth initiatives.
- Community Commitment: WesBanco is deeply invested in the well-being of the communities it serves, actively participating in local initiatives and supporting economic development.
WesBanco's mission is closely tied to its vision and values. The bank aims to be a reliable financial partner, known for its integrity and dedication to customer satisfaction.
